← Nature & AnimalsWhich metabolic impact occurs when rubisco initiates photorespiration during intense illumination?
A)Decreased ATP and NADPH production✓
B)Increased glucose synthesis efficiency
C)Enhanced carbon dioxide assimilation rate
D)Reduced water loss via transpiration
💡 Explanation
Photorespiration is initiated by rubisco when CO2 levels are low because it binds O2 rather than CO2. This results in a net loss of energy via ATP and NADPH, therefore reducing photosynthesis efficiency, rather than enhancing it or affecting water loss.
